Amazon DynamoDB
Layanan database NoSQL yang cepat dan fleksibel untuk segala skala
Amazon DynamoDB merupakan database nonrelasional yang memberikan kinerja andal pada berbagai skala. Amazon DynamoDB merupakan database multimaster, multiwilayah, dan dikelola sepenuhnya yang menyediakan latensi milidetik digit tunggal yang konsisten, dan menawarkan keamanan bawaan, pencadangan dan pemulihan, dan in-memory caching.
Lebih dari 100.000 pelanggan AWS telah memilih DynamoDB untuk aplikasi seluler, web, gaming, ad tech, IoT, dan banyak aplikasi lainnya yang memerlukan akses data dengan latensi rendah. Buat tabel baru untuk aplikasi Anda dan biarkan DynamoDB yang menangani sisanya.
Keuntungan
Kinerja dalam Skala
DynamoDB memberikan tingkat respons milidetik digit tunggal yang konsisten pada berbagai skala. Membangun aplikasi dengan throughput dan penyimpanan yang tidak terbatas secara virtual. Penambahan in-memory cache yang mengurangi waktu respons dari milidetik menjadi mikrodetik, tanpa perubahan aplikasi apa pun.
Dikelola Sepenuhnya
DynamoDB merupakan database tanpa server yang secara otomatis meningkatkan atau menurunkan skala throughput, dan terus menerus mencadangkan data Anda untuk perlindungan. DynamoDB memberi aplikasi terdistribusi global Anda dengan akses cepat ke data lokal dengan mereplikasi tabel melintasi beberapa Wilayah AWS.
Siap digunakan untuk perusahaan
Membangun beban kerja yang penting untuk misi. Data Anda diamankan dengan enkripsi dan keandalan terjamin dengan perjanjian tingkat layanan. Anda memiliki wawasan lengkap mengenai tabel Anda dengan kontrol akses yang sangat cermat, alat pemantauan terintegrasi, dan dukungan untuk koneksi pribadi melalui VPN.
Kasus penggunaan
Aplikasi Web Tanpa Server
Membangun aplikasi web yang mumpuni yang secara otomatis meningkatkan dan menurunkan skala. Anda tidak perlu memelihara server, dan aplikasi Anda memiliki ketersediaan tinggi secara otomatis.
Arsitektur referensi: Kode sampel
Penyimpanan Data Layanan Mikro
Membangun layanan mikro yang fleksibel dan dapat digunakan ulang menggunakan DynamoDB sebagai penyimpan data tanpa server untuk kinerja yang konsisten dan cepat.
Arsitektur referensi: Kode sampel
Backend Seluler
Membangun aplikasi seluler yang dipersonalkan dengan pengalaman yang mulus bagi pengguna Anda. DynamoDB mengurusi tugas operasional Anda sehingga Anda dapat fokus pada aplikasi Anda.
Arsitektur referensi: Kode sampel
Teknologi Iklan
Membuat platform penawaran real-time dan mesin rekomendasi dengan skalabilitas, throughput, dan ketersediaan DynamoDB.
Arsitektur referensi: Diagram
Gaming
Ciptakan game yang responsif untuk perangkat seluler, konsol, dan desktop dengan DynamoDB. Simpan dan tanyakan data game seperti posisi pemain, skor tinggi, atau konten dinamis dunia.
Arsitektur referensi: Diagram
IoT
Analisis perangkat Anda dengan menghubungkan data IoT kecepatan tinggi dan volume tinggi Anda di dalam DynamoDB ke Amazon Redshift dan Amazon QuickSight.
Arsitektur referensi: Diagram
Studi kasus
Samsung Electronics menggunakan DynamoDB untuk pencadangan aplikasi seluler berukuran petabyte mereka, sehingga menghasilkan kinerja tinggi dan penghematan biaya yang konsisten.
Netflix menggunakan DynamoDB untuk menjalankan pengujian A/B yang membangun pengalaman aliran yang dipersonalkan untuk 125+ juta pelanggan mereka.
Capital One menggunakan DynamoDB untuk mengurangi latensi bagi aplikasi seluler mereka dengan memindahkan transaksi mainframe mereka ke arsitektur tanpa server untuk skala yang tidak terikat.
Snap memigrasi beban kerja penyimpanan terbesar mereka, Snapchat Stories, ke DynamoDB dan meningkatkan kinerja sambil mengurangi biaya.
Pelajari selengkapnya tentang Amazon DynamoDB